OSCE MG: TERMS OF AGREEMENT ON KARABAKH DEPEND ON POLITICAL WILL OF PEOPLE

PanARMENIAN.Net - "The draft agreement will hardly be ready by the meeting of the Armenian and Azeri Presidents in Kazan. We are working at the formulation and principles of the settlement. The process of their coordination will probably take several months," Russian Co-Chair of the OSCE Minsk Group Yuri Merzlyakov said at a press conference in Baku. "Peaceful agreement can be worked out as within the next several months as within the next century. The terms depend on the political will of the leaders and people", the US Co-Chair added. French Co-Chair Bernard Fassier shared the opinion. In his words, the Minsk Group is a mediator only while the Presidents are responsible for the establishment of peace. The mediators reported that during the negotiations with the Azerbaijani leadership the issue of opening communications between Azerbaijan and Nakhichevan via Armenia and Karabakh. In their opinion when the issue is urgent it will be advisable to include the Armenian and Azeri communities of Karabakh in the process, Day.az reports.
